Westfield fought the good fight in their extra-innings match against Maple Grove on Monday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Maple Grove Red Dragons by a score of 4-3. The result was an unpleasant reminder to Westfield of the 7-3 loss they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in May of 2023.
Westfield saw seven different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Joel Stein, who scored a run and stole two bases while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ances.
On Maple Grove's side, Sean Verbosky was excellent, getting on base in three of his five plate appearances with two stolen bases. Verbosky has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last three times he's played. Another player making a difference was Zach Cornell, who went 2-for-3 with an RBI.
Westfield dropped their record down to 2-7 with that defeat, which was their fifth straight on the road dating back to last season. As for Maple Grove, they are on a roll lately: they've won four of their last five contests, which provided a nice bump to their 8-5 record this season.
Coincidentally, the pair will both be playing Frewsburg the next time they take the field. Maple Grove will head out to face Frewsburg at 5:00 p.m. on Wednesday, while Westfield will head out to face them at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day.
